사용 중인 스택에 맞는 통합 방식을 선택하세요. 두 방식 모두 동일한 기능을 제공합니다.
Claude, Cursor 및 모든 MCP 호환 AI 에이전트를 위한 네이티브 통합입니다. 에이전트가 HTTP 클라이언트 없이 HumanOps 도구를 직접 호출합니다.
모든 언어 또는 프레임워크를 위한 표준 HTTP API입니다. Python, TypeScript, Go 또는 모든 HTTP 클라이언트에서 사용하세요. 전체 OpenAPI 사양이 제공됩니다.
npm에서 @humanops/mcp-server 패키지를 설치하고 MCP 클라이언트 설정에 추가하세요.
// claude_desktop_config.json
{
"mcpServers": {
"humanops": {
"command": "npx",
"args": ["-y", "@humanops/mcp-server"],
"env": {
"HUMANOPS_API_KEY": "your-api-key",
"HUMANOPS_API_URL": "https://api.humanops.io"
}
}
}
}-y 플래그는 npx 설치 프롬프트를 자동으로 승인합니다. your-api-key를 에이전트 등록 시 받은 키로 교체하세요.
curl -X POST https://api.humanops.io/api/v1/tasks \
-H "X-API-Key: YOUR_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"title": "Photo of storefront",
"description": "Take 2 clear photos of the facade and signage.",
"task_type": "PHOTO",
"location": {
"lat": 30.2672,
"lng": -97.7431,
"address": "123 Main St, Austin, TX"
},
"reward_usd": 15,
"deadline": "2026-02-10T18:00:00Z",
"proof_requirements": [
"Full facade photo",
"Close-up of signage"
]
}'작업자 검색, 작업 게시, 결제 관리, 결과 조회 등 AI 에이전트에게 필요한 모든 도구(종단간 암호화된 자격 증명 전달 포함)를 제공합니다.
search_operators특정 위치 근처의 검증된 인간 작업자를 찾습니다. 작업 유형, 반경, 최소 평점으로 필터링할 수 있습니다.
post_task에스크로가 포함된 물리적 작업을 생성합니다. 제목, 설명, 위치, 보상, 마감 기한, 증명 요구 사항 및 작업 유형을 지정합니다.
dispatch_digital_task원격 디지털 작업(CAPTCHA 해결, 양식 작성, 브라우저 상호작용, 콘텐츠 리뷰, 데이터 검증)을 생성합니다. 물리적 위치가 필요하지 않습니다.
dispatch_credential_taskE2EE 자격 증명 작업(계정 생성, API 키 조달, 전화 인증, 구독 설정)을 생성합니다. 암호화된 전달을 위해 키 쌍을 자동으로 생성합니다.
retrieve_credential개인 키를 사용하여 완료된 Tier 2 작업에서 암호화된 자격 증명을 가져오고 복호화합니다.
get_task_result증명 제출 및 AI Guardian 검증 결과를 포함한 전체 작업 상태를 가져옵니다.
check_verification_statusAI Guardian 검증 세부 정보(결정, 신뢰도 점수, 요구 사항별 결과)를 중점적으로 가져옵니다.
fund_accountBase L2에서 HumanOps 계정으로 USDC를 입금합니다. 확인을 위해 온체인 트랜잭션 해시를 제출하세요.
get_balance현재 입금 잔액(작업 생성 가능) 및 에스크로 잔액(진행 중인 작업에 잠김)을 확인합니다.
cancel_task대기 중이거나 수락된 작업을 취소합니다. 에스크로된 자금(보상 + 플랫폼 수수료)은 입금 잔액으로 환불됩니다.
list_tasks상태 필터링 및 페이지네이션 옵션을 사용하여 작업 목록을 나열합니다. 생성 날짜순으로 정렬된 작업 세부 정보를 반환합니다.
list_digital_categories설명, 가격 제한, 신뢰 등급 요구 사항이 포함된 모든 사용 가능한 디지털 작업 카테고리를 나열합니다.
get_deposit_addressBase L2의 USDC 입금 주소를 가져옵니다. 이 주소로 USDC를 보내고 fund_account를 통해 확인하세요.
approve_estimateESTIMATE_PENDING 상태인 작업에 대한 작업자의 예상 소요 시간을 승인합니다. 작업자에게 알림이 전송되며 작업을 시작할 수 있습니다.
reject_estimate작업자의 예상 소요 시간을 거절하고, 해당 작업을 다른 작업자가 수행할 수 있도록 풀로 되돌립니다.
request_payoutBase L2에서 USDC 출금을 요청합니다. 최소 금액은 $10입니다. 출금 금액에서 소액의 가스비가 차감됩니다.
몇 분 만에 첫 번째 인간 완료 작업을 수행할 수 있습니다.
에이전트 이름과 이메일을 포함하여 POST /agents/register를 호출하세요. API 키를 받게 되며 SANDBOX 등급으로 시작합니다. 샌드박스에서는 모든 작업이 시뮬레이션된 작업자와 가상 증명을 통해 자동으로 완료됩니다. 실제 인간이나 실제 비용은 발생하지 않습니다. 이를 통해 위험 부담 없이 전체 통합(Webhook, 폴링, 증명 검색)을 검증할 수 있습니다. 이메일을 인증하여 실제 작업을 위한 VERIFIED 등급으로 업그레이드하세요.
SANDBOX 등급 에이전트는 자금이 필요하지 않습니다. 샌드박스 작업은 무료로 실행됩니다. 이메일 인증 및 USDC 입금을 통해 VERIFIED 또는 STANDARD 등급으로 업그레이드한 후, Base L2의 에이전트 입금 주소로 USDC를 보내고 트랜잭션 해시로 확인하세요. $50 이상 입금하면 가장 높은 한도(최대 작업 가치 $10,000, 일일 작업 100개)를 제공하는 STANDARD 등급이 됩니다.
제목, 설명, 작업 유형, 위치, 보상 금액, 마감 기한 및 증명 요구 사항을 포함하여 작업을 생성합니다. KYC 인증을 마친 작업자가 예상 소요 시간과 함께 작업을 요청합니다. 에이전트가 이 예상을 승인하거나 거절합니다. 승인되면 작업자가 업무를 완료하고 증명을 제출합니다. AI Guardian이 자동으로 검증하며, USDC가 에스크로에서 정산됩니다.
통합에 도움이 필요하신가요? support@humanops.io